The reasons for the appearance of the fungus on the thumb of the leg

The most likely localization of fungal damage is the nails of the lower extremities.The fact is that the feet are more susceptible to factors in which the fungus is easier to gain a foothold and develop.In addition, legs are many times more often in a potentially contaminated environment.

At the same time, it is important to know that in approximately 90% of cases the development of onychomycosis begins with the nail on the thumb.

Two main causes of this scenario of the disease are distinguished:

  1. The size of the nail plate on the thumb is much larger than on the other fingers.Based on this, obeying the simplest probability theory, it is on it that the most pathogenic and conditionally pathogenic microorganisms falls on it.Therefore, the probability of the beginning of the pathological process in this area will always be higher.
  2. Due to the characteristics of the size of the thumb, as well as its physiological location, it is more subject to trauma.It is with the thumb that people often hit, they often step on it in transport.Due to the fact that one of the main predisposing factors in the development of nail fungus is damage to the nail plate, the pattern becomes substantiated and understandable.

Clinical picture of the disease

Even the initial symptoms of nail fungus on the thumb are easier to detect than on the other fingers.This is explained by all the same physiological features of the structure.

Symptoms of the presence of fungus on the thumb of the leg

Due to the size of the finger, even the initial manifestations of the disease are easier to see on it.

At the same time, in order to detect the development of pathology in time and take appropriate measures in time, it is important to know the especially clinical picture of the early stage of onychomycosis:

  1. White spots, dots or stripes appear on the nail.Initially, they have a small size, in the future they increase, merging together.
  2. The nail loses its natural shine, becomes matte, sometimes rough, without visible reasons.
  3. The nail plate gradually changes color, at first it becomes yellowish or light brown
  4. Initial structural disorders can be invisible.The habitually hard nail plate of the thumb becomes soft or brittle.Of the more obvious symptoms, cracks, hillocks and furrows appear on the surface of the nail, its external (free) edge is slightly exfoliated.
  5. Already in the early stages of the progression of the pathological process, a person can feel itching in the nail of the thumb of the thumb.At the same time, the skin around becomes rough, dry, capable of lining.

To notice the initial symptoms, it is important to be very attentive to your feet and regularly carry out hygiene procedures.This applies to all clinical signs, with the exception of itching, which already does not go unnoticed.

In the absence of timely treatment, the disease is slow, but still progresses.At the same time, the clinical picture changes more distinct, ignoring the problem is more difficult.

The symptoms of onychomycosis of the thumb at a later date acquires the following features:

  1. Itching appears in the first or enhances, this symptom is constant, as well as intensity.If the legs are successful or sweated, the thumb is shy about shoes, itching intensifies.
  2. There is a change in the color of the nail, now it acquires green, brown or even black.At the same time, the previously appearing white blotches expand and merge.
  3. Due to the fact that the fungus penetrates deeper, structural disorders are aggravated.The belly of the nail plate, its tuberosity and cracks become deeper.Increased softness is replaced by brittleness, the nail literally gradually crumbles.The stratification process affects not only the outer part of the nail plate, it spreads throughout the area and depth, which only exacerbates the destruction.

Traditional treatment of fungal damage

how to get rid of the fungus on your fingers

Like symptoms, the features of the treatment of the disease depend on which the fungus caused onychomycosis, as well as at what stage the treatment has begun.If you detect the fungus on the nail of the thumb in the latch, the duration of therapy is significantly reduced and it is highly likely to do with local external drugs.

We are talking about ointments, gels, varnishes, sprays or drops with antifungal activity.Such drugs are applied directly to the affected nail, sometimes to the surrounding areas of the skin.In most cases, these drugs are effective in relation to a wide range of mushrooms.

If you can’t get rid of the fungus with external drugs or the patient consults a doctor at the late stage of the progression of the disease, complex therapy is required.To the local drugs for the treatment of the nail fungus on the thumb, systemic ones are added, which are taken orally and affect the pathogen from the inside.
